Abstract

During work process the human body is exposed to numerous dangers and harms such as high temperatures, exposure to toxic chemicals and gases, etc. Thus, safe work requires the use of suitable protective clothing. Most injuries and ensuing financial costs can be reduced or entirely avoided by using appropriate protective clothing. The selection of protective clothing should be determined by the conditions of the work process and the assessment of the corresponding risks. In addition to being functional, protective clothing should be comfortable to wear, it should satisfy health and physiology criteria, and be manufactured from suitable, high-quality materials. This paper describes the types of protective personal equipment for the protection of the body and how they are used, as well as recommendations for good practice. Protective clothing may be regarded as one of the measures of the quality of life in industrial societies.
